lint-staged/lint-staged (lint-staged)

v15.5.0

Compare Source

Minor Changes
  • #​1526 630af5f Thanks @​iiroj! - Lint-staged no longer resets to the original state when preventing an empty git commit. This happens when your configured tasks reset all the staged changes, typically when trying to commit formatting changes which conflict with your linter setup like ESLint or Prettier.
Example with Prettier

By default Prettier prefers double quotes.

Previously
  1. Stage file.js with only double quotes " changed to '
  2. Run git commit -am "I don't like double quotes"
  3. Lint-staged runs prettier --write file.js, converting all the ' back to "
  4. Because there are now no changes, lint-staged fails, cancels the commit, and resets back to the original state
  5. Commit was not done, original state is restored and single quotes ' are staged
Now
  1. Stage file.js with only double-quotes " changed to '
  2. Run git commit -am "I don't like double quotes"
  3. Lint-staged runs prettier --write file.js, converting all the ' back to "
  4. Because there are now no changes, lint-staged fails and cancels the commit
  5. Commit was not done, and there are no staged changes

  • #​1500 a8ec1dd Thanks @​iiroj! - Lint-staged now provides TypeScript types for the configuration and main Node.js API. You can use the JSDoc syntax in your JS configuration files:

    /**
     * @​filename: lint-staged.config.js
     * @​type {import('lint-staged').Configuration}
     */
    export default {
      '*': 'prettier --write',
    }

    It's also possible to use the .ts file extension for the configuration if your Node.js version supports it. The --experimental-strip-types flag was introduced in Node.js v22.6.0 and unflagged in v23.6.0, enabling Node.js to execute TypeScript files without additional configuration.

    export NODE_OPTIONS="--experimental-strip-types"
    
    npx lint-staged --config lint-staged.config.ts

v15.3.0

Compare Source

Minor Changes
  • #​1495 e69da9e Thanks @​iiroj! - Added more info to the debug logs so that "environment" info doesn't need to be added separately to GitHub issues.

  • #​1493 fa0fe98 Thanks @​iiroj! - Added more help messages around the automatic git stash that lint-staged creates as a backup (by default). The console output also displays the short git hash of the stash so that it's easier to recover lost files in case some fatal errors are encountered, or the process is killed before completing.

    For example:

    % npx lint-staged
    ✔ Backed up original state in git stash (20addf8)
    ✔ Running tasks for staged files...
    ✔ Applying modifications from tasks...
    ✔ Cleaning up temporary files...
    

    where the backup can be seen with git show 20addf8, or git stash list:

    % git stash list
    stash@{0}: lint-staged automatic backup (20addf8)

v15.2.8

Compare Source

Patch Changes
  • f0480f0 Thanks @​iiroj! - In the previous version the native git rev-parse --show-toplevel command was taken into use for resolving the current git repo root. This version switched the --show-toplevel flag with --show-cdup, because on Git installed via MSYS2 the former was returning absolute paths that do not work with Node.js child_process. The new flag returns a path relative to the working directory, avoiding the issue.

    The GitHub Actions workflow has been updated to install Git via MSYS2, to ensure better future compatibility; using the default Git binary in the GitHub Actions runner was working correctly even with MSYS2.

v3.5.2

Compare Source

diff

Remove module-sync condition (#​17156 by @​fisker)

In Prettier 3.5.0, we added module-sync condition to package.json, so that require("prettier") can use ESM version, but turns out it doesn't work if CommonJS and ESM plugins both imports builtin plugins. To solve this problem, we decide simply remove the module-sync condition, so require("prettier") will still use the CommonJS version, we'll revisit until require(ESM) feature is more stable.

v3.3.3

Compare Source

diff

Add parentheses for nullish coalescing in ternary (#​16391 by @​cdignam-segment)

This change adds clarity to operator precedence.

// Input
foo ? bar ?? foo : baz;
foo ?? bar ? a : b;
a ? b : foo ?? bar;

// Prettier 3.3.2
foo ? bar ?? foo : baz;
foo ?? bar ? a : b;
a ? b : foo ?? bar;

// Prettier 3.3.3
foo ? (bar ?? foo) : baz;
(foo ?? bar) ? a : b;
a ? b : (foo ?? bar);
Add parentheses for decorator expressions (#​16458 by @​y-schneider)

Prevent parentheses around member expressions or tagged template literals from being removed to follow the stricter parsing rules of TypeScript 5.5.

// Input
@&#8203;(foo`tagged template`)
class X {}

// Prettier 3.3.2
@&#8203;foo`tagged template`
class X {}

// Prettier 3.3.3
@&#8203;(foo`tagged template`)
class X {}
Support @let declaration syntax (#​16474 by @​sosukesuzuki)

Adds support for Angular v18 @let declaration syntax.

Please see the following code example. The @let declaration allows you to define local variables within the template:

@&#8203;let name = 'Frodo';

<h1>Dashboard for {{name}}</h1>
Hello, {{name}}

For more details, please refer to the excellent blog post by the Angular Team: Introducing @​let in Angular.

We also appreciate the Angular Team for kindly answering our questions to implement this feature.
